In the vast landscape of 90s Eurodance, few tracks have transcended time, genre, and technology quite like Gigi D'Agostino's "Bla Bla Bla." Released in 1999, it became an anthem of the scene. While the original instrumental hook is iconic, the vocals—often referred to as the "Bla Bla Bla" acapella—have taken on a life of their own in the digital age.
The track's unique vocal motif helped it reach the top 10 in Austria, Germany, and Belgium. It also pioneered the style—a genre characterized by heavy beats and a slower tempo. Today, the "Bla Bla Bla" acapella continues to appear in everything from hard techno anthems to social media mashups, often paired with the iconic La Linea-style animated video . If an official “Bla Bla Bla” acapella isn’t available, producers often resort to creating their own. This usually involves using or AI audio splitting tools. AI-powered platforms like VoxRemover allow users to upload a song and isolate the vocals with surprising accuracy. But this DIY approach comes with a significant caveat.
Producers often use the extra-quality acapella as a raw building block for sound synthesis. By loading the clean vocal into a sampler, a producer can apply granular synthesis, heavy distortion, or vocoding to create entirely new synth leads, bass elements, or atmospheric pads.
